Description

As a Junior Product Designer, you will play a pivotal role in enhancing product usability and leading the design process.

Roles and Responsibilities:

  • Understand users’ goals and pain points through discovery and research, translating complex problems into clear solutions.
  • Visualize and prototype intended solutions at various levels of fidelity, including high-level wireframes, conceptual designs, design presentations and detailed specifications.
  • Work both independently and collaboratively with cross-functional teams, including development, operations and marketing team across the North American.
  • Stay updated on industry trends and best practices in UX design, applying them to enhance products’ usability and user experience.
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ree in Design, Human-Computer Interaction (HCI), or a related field, or equivalent professional experience.
  • A strong portfolio showcasing expertise in user experience (UX) and user interface (UI) design
  • Proficiency in design tools such as Figma, Adobe Creative Suite, or similar software.
  • Excellent understanding of design principles, usability best practices, and current design trends.
  •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to tackle complex design challenges.
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ills, with the ability to work effectively in a cross-functional team environment.
  • Passion for creating exceptional user experiences and a commitment to continuous learning and improvement.
Benefits
  • Health Care Plan (Medical, Dental & Vision)
  • Paid Time Off (Vacation, Sick & Public Holidays)
  • Training & Development
  • Free Food & Snacks

Pay range: $50,000-$65,000

What you need to know about the Vancouver Tech Scene

Raincouver, Vancity, The Big Smoke — Vancouver is known by many names, and in recent years, it has gained a reputation as a growing hub for both tech and sustainability. Renowned for its natural beauty, the city has become a magnet for professionals eager to create environmental solutions, and with an emphasis on clean technology, renewable energy and environmental innovation, it's attracted companies across various industries, all working toward a shared goal: advancing clean technology.
